Title: Learning to Use ChatGPT: A Beginner’s Guide

If you’re interested in diving into the world of natural language processing and AI-driven conversational interfaces, learning how to use ChatGPT can be a rewarding experience. ChatGPT is a state-of-the-art language model developed by OpenAI that can generate human-like responses and engage in meaningful conversations. Whether you’re a developer, a data scientist, or just a curious individual, learning to utilize this powerful tool can open up a world of possibilities. In this article, we’ll explore the steps you can take to get started with ChatGPT and harness its potential.

Familiarize yourself with the basics of natural language processing (NLP): Before delving into ChatGPT, it’s essential to have a foundational understanding of NLP. Familiarize yourself with concepts such as tokenization, language modeling, and sequence-to-sequence architecture. There are numerous online resources, courses, and tutorials available that can help you grasp the fundamentals of NLP.

Get hands-on experience with the GPT-3 Playground: OpenAI offers an interactive platform called the GPT-3 Playground, where you can experiment with ChatGPT’s capabilities in a user-friendly environment. This tool allows you to input prompts and observe the model’s responses in real time. Spend time playing around with different prompts and observing how ChatGPT generates coherent and contextually relevant text.

Explore the available resources and documentation: OpenAI provides comprehensive documentation and resources for developers who want to integrate ChatGPT into their applications. Take the time to read through the official documentation, which includes information on API usage, best practices, and examples of how to interact with the model programmatically.

Experiment with sample projects and code snippets: To gain a deeper understanding of how to use ChatGPT, explore sample projects and code snippets that demonstrate how to interact with the model using various programming languages and frameworks. There are repositories on platforms like GitHub that contain examples of ChatGPT implementations, which can serve as valuable learning resources.

See also  are using ai tools github survey

Join online communities and forums: Engaging with other developers and NLP enthusiasts in online communities and forums can provide you with valuable insights and support as you learn to use ChatGPT. Platforms like Stack Overflow, Reddit, and Discord have dedicated communities where you can ask questions, share your progress, and learn from others who are also exploring this field.

Participate in hackathons and competitions: Putting your newfound knowledge to the test in hackathons and NLP competitions can be a great way to solidify your understanding of ChatGPT. By participating in such events, you’ll have the opportunity to apply your skills in practical scenarios and collaborate with others who share your interest in NLP and AI.

Continue learning and iterating: The field of NLP is constantly evolving, and there’s always something new to learn. Stay up to date with the latest developments in the space, experiment with different techniques, and continue iterating on your projects and ideas. By remaining curious and adaptable, you can further enhance your proficiency in using ChatGPT and stay at the forefront of this exciting domain.

In conclusion, learning to use ChatGPT can be an enriching journey for anyone interested in natural language processing and AI. By immersing yourself in the available resources, experimenting with the model, and engaging with the community, you can develop the skills and knowledge needed to effectively harness the power of ChatGPT. As you grow more proficient, you’ll be able to leverage this technology to create innovative applications, enhance user experiences, and contribute to the ongoing advancement of conversational AI.